No matter what type of filtration you have, you're pretty much guaranteed to have excess biomedia/space for bacteria. On any specific tank, the amount of bacteria has almost nothing to do with the filter type. The system only contains as many bacteria as can survive, having 8 square miles of surface area doesn't change that.
